My love for Thierry Henry

As Today (3rd of August) is the anniversary of Thierry Henry joining Arsenal and as he is my all time favourite Arsenal player and a personal hero of mine I thought I would write a little blog post about Thierry.

Thierry Henry joined Arsenal in August the 3rd 1999 from Juventus for an estimated £11 million and he scored his first goal against Southampton and would go onto win 2 league titles and 3 Fa cups with Arsenal and scored in my opinion so many beautiful goals for Arsenal including being the last player to score at Arsenal old ground Highbury and in his time with Arsenal he scored 228 over two stints as and becoming Arsenal captain and all time record goal scorer. Henry would leave Arsenal in June 2007 which broke my heart since I loved Thierry Henry and he would go on to join Barcelona where he would win the champions league and La Liga twice and he would later go on to join New York Red Bulls where during this time he would rejoin Arsenal on loan where he would score on his first game back against Leeds  and he would score in his last match in England against Sunderland.
